Healthy Eating Habits for Outdoor Lovers

Outdoor enthusiasts know that a good diet is essential for staying energized and healthy. Whether you’re hiking, camping, or kayaking, what you eat plays a crucial role in your overall performance and well-being.

Here are some tips to help you maintain healthy eating habits while exploring the great outdoors.

Plan Ahead

One of the keys to eating healthy during your outdoor adventures is to plan ahead. Knowing what you’ll be eating ahead of time can help you avoid unhealthy convenience foods, like fast food or gas station snacks.

Take the time to plan out your meals and snacks for each day, and pack the ingredients you’ll need.

Focus on Whole Foods

When it comes to outdoor dining, it’s best to focus on whole foods. These are foods that are minimally processed and contain a variety of nutrients, such as fruits, vegetables, nuts, and whole grains.

These foods can help you stay energized and focused while you explore the great outdoors.

Pack High-Protein Snacks

Protein is essential for building and repairing muscles, so it’s important to include protein-rich snacks in your outdoor food stash. Some good options include nuts, seeds, jerky, and protein bars.

These snacks can help you stay full and energized between meals.

Stay Hydrated

Staying hydrated is essential for both your overall health and your performance during outdoor activities. Be sure to bring plenty of water with you, and drink it regularly throughout the day.

You may also want to pack some electrolyte drinks or a hydration bladder if you’ll be spending a lot of time outdoors.

Avoid Sugary Drinks and Snacks

While it can be tempting to reach for sugary snacks and drinks when you’re on the go, these foods can lead to a crash in energy levels and a lack of focus.

Try to avoid sugary foods and drinks, opting instead for whole foods that will keep you energized and focused for longer.

Be Mindful of Portion Sizes

When you’re on the go, it can be easy to eat more than necessary. Be mindful of portion sizes, and try to stick to appropriate serving sizes for each meal and snack.

This can help you avoid overeating and feeling sluggish during your outdoor adventures.

Cook Your Own Meals

Cooking your own meals can help you stay in control of what you’re eating and ensure that you’re getting the nutrients you need. Consider investing in a portable stove or campfire grill so that you can cook fresh meals wherever you go.

Choose Healthy Fats

Fats are an essential part of a healthy diet, but not all fats are created equal. When choosing fats for your outdoor adventures, opt for healthy fats such as avocados, nuts, and olive oil.

These fats can help keep you full and focused throughout the day.

Get Creative

Healthy outdoor eating doesn’t have to be bland or boring. Get creative with your meals and try new recipes and flavors. Consider incorporating fresh herbs and spices into your meals for added flavor and nutrition.

Listen to Your Body

Ultimately, the most important thing you can do for your health during outdoor activities is to listen to your body. Keep track of how you feel throughout the day, and adjust your food choices accordingly.

If you’re feeling sluggish or tired, it may be time for a healthy snack or meal.
